Mental Health Management Apps
The following are tools and apps that can help manage mental health.
7cups
This app offers free counseling and emotional support through certified therapists and experienced listeners. Its community helps and encourages one another by exchanging experiences. Their forums and chat rooms offer support on various issues, including depression, anxiety, and relationships. All you have to do is join a group support session and share your experience.
Headspace
Headspace offers mindfulness exercises and guided meditation sessions to help individuals feel less stressed and anxious. Its sessions are geared toward various requirements, including focus, exercise, and sleep.
Clarity-CBT Thought Diary
The journaling app Clarity, formerly CBT Thought Diary, is built on cognitive behavioral therapy techniques. It has journaling and mood-monitoring features. Clarity uses c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) to manage stress and anxiety.
Talkspace
Talkspace is an online therapy provider based in New York. The app links users with licensed therapists through text, audio, and video messages. It offers an adaptable method of therapy without the requirement for set appointments. Talkspace services are available on its website and iOS and Android apps.
Sleep Cycle
Sleep Cycle monitors sleep patterns and offers details on sleep standards. Its smart alarm goes off when you are least likely to be asleep, allowing for a more intuitive wake-up time. The free version features a smart alarm and sleep tracking. More features are available on the paid version.
Calm
Calm offers breathing exercises, sleep stories, guided meditations, and calming music. It seeks to enhance mental well-being by encouraging rest and deeper sleep.
Insight Timer
The Insight Timer app offers free guided meditation from experts, psychologists, and neuroscientists.
Sleepio
Sleepio helps you beat insomnia by providing a clinically proven customized sleep program built on c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) principles. The app identifies your sleep problems through a questionnaire and then tailors a solution for you.
Mindshift
MindShift is one of the best free therapy apps centered on using CBT strategies to alleviate anxiety. MindShift CBT helps you learn to unwind and be mindful, cultivate more productive thought patterns, and take proactive measures to manage your anxiety using scientifically validated CBT techniques. Thanks to a new feature called the Community Forum, finding and providing peer-to-peer support is now possible through this app.
Bliss
Bliss is a self-help app built on positive psychology that guides users through activities that improve mood and cultivate appreciation to boost happiness and life satisfaction.
Wisdo
Wisdo connects users with others who have faced comparable obstacles in life. It provides secure spaces for sharing, receiving advice, and peer support.
Woebot
Woebot is an AI-powered chatbot that assists users in managing their mental health by applying CBT approaches. It provides mood tracking and daily discussions.
Moodpath
This app prompts users to evaluate their emotional condition three times daily and provides a mood journal. After two weeks, it produces an assessment to help a mental health specialist take further action.
Sanvello
Sanvello integrates mindfulness meditation and c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) strategies with mood tracking. It also provides education, self-guided support, and individual therapy services. The application’s “Community” feature offers peer-based support for individuals experiencing similar challenges or mental health symptoms through chat groups and community conversations.
Happify
Happify encourages a positive perspective on life by using research-based activities and games to help users overcome stress, anxiety, and negative thinking.
Rootd
Rootd assists users in controlling their anxiety and panic episodes. It provides education on understanding anxiety, guided exercises, and a panic button.
Daylio
Daylio enables users to log their activity and mood without writing a word. Using moods and activities, you create daily entries. The software uses color codes, iconography, and charts to make things easier and provide insightful information.
Benefits of Using Mental Health Tools and Apps
Here are some of the benefits of using digital tools and apps.
Early Intervention
By monitoring behavioral and mood trends, digital tools identify mental health issues early on. These tools use data analysis to spot distress signals and promptly intervene to prevent mental conditions from worsening.
Better Accessibility
People who live in rural places, have limited mobility or prefer not to have appointments in person can now more easily receive mental health treatments thanks to digital mental health solutions that can transcend geographic boundaries.
Less Stigma
Since you can discreetly obtain assistance from the comfort of your home, online platforms lessen the stigma attached to seeking mental health support.
Customization
Technology allows for the personalized and more efficient implementation of interventions specific to each patient’s requirements and preferences.
Cost Effective
Compared to traditional in-person therapy, digital mental health therapies have reduced overhead costs, making mental healthcare more accessible to a wider range of people.
Bridging the Demand and Supply Gap
There is a greater need for mental health treatments than there is supply. Digital mental health fills this gap by providing affordable, scalable solutions that reach more people simultaneously. Digital mental health solutions provide self-help tools that enable you to take control of your mental health.
Better Return on Investment (ROI)
Digital mental health services offer positive economic benefits and a return on investment through direct cost savings. They prevent further expenditures and enable wider reach and continued support by intervening sooner.
Data-driven Insights
Digital tools can gather and process enormous volumes of data, which yields insightful information about treatment outcomes, user behavior, and trends in mental health.
